Arson Charges: Man Arrested for Starting Multiple Fires in London Park (2026)

In a recent development, a man has been charged with arson after a series of fires broke out in London Fields, a popular park in east London. This incident has brought to light the dangers of arson and the heightened risk of wildfires, especially during the hot summer months. The London Fire Brigade swiftly extinguished around ten fires, preventing any injuries or significant damage. However, this event raises several important questions and concerns.
